ABSTRACT:
Peptidyl inhibitors, for example, peptidyl diazomethyl ketones and peptidyl methylsulfonium salts wherein the peptidyl moiety comprises two to ten amino acid residues inhibit cancer procoagulant, a cysteine proteinase, that is necessary for the viability of malignant cells. This invention provides for methods of cancer therapy and blood detoxification wherein these peptidyl inhibitors are used to destroy malignant cells.
